The size of Yarralumla is approximately 8.8 square kilometres. It has 17 parks covering nearly 41.8% of total area. The population of Yarralumla in 2016 was 2890 people. By 2021 the population was 3120 showing a population growth of 8.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Yarralumla is 70-79 years. Households in Yarralumla are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Yarralumla work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 74.30% of the homes in Yarralumla were owner-occupied compared with 71.60% in 2016.
Yarralumla has 1,601 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Yarralumla have seen a 19.09%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 20.11% increase. As at 28 February 2026:
